The Makita DUC254SF is a powerful cordless chainsaw designed for efficient cutting and trimming. It features a 36V lithium-ion battery for extended run time, a brushless motor for increased efficiency, and a 12-inch guide bar for versatile cutting applications. Key components: 36V lithium-ion battery, brushless motor, 12-inch guide bar, automatic chain lubrication, and tool-less chain tensioning.
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Brushless Motor | Provides longer run time and increased power. |
| Automatic Chain Lubrication | Keeps the chain lubricated for optimal performance. |
| Tool-less Chain Tensioning | Allows for quick and easy chain adjustments. |
| Ergonomic Design | Lightweight and balanced for user comfort. |
| Safety Features | Includes a chain brake and safety lock-off switch. |
Always wear app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E) including gloves, eye protection, and hearing protection. Read the manual thoroughly before operating the chainsaw.
Charge the battery fully before first use. Ensure the chain is properly installed and tensioned.
To operate the chainsaw, ensure the battery is charged and properly installed. Press the safety lock-off switch and pull the trigger to start cutting.

| Symptom | Possible Cause | Corrective Action |
|---|---|---|
| Chainsaw won't start | Battery not charged | Charge the battery fully before use. |
| Chain is not moving | Chain tension too loose | Adjust the chain tension properly. |
| Excessive oil leakage | Oil reservoir overfilled | Drain excess oil and check for leaks. |
| Battery not holding charge | Battery age or damage | Replace the battery if necessary. |
